Throne and Liberty’s Fortune’s Calling Event Offers Big Rewards Until June 11

Join Throne and Liberty's Fortune's Calling event to earn exclusive rewards by completing activities.

The Fortune’s Calling Event in Throne and Liberty runs from May 29 to June 11, giving players a chance to collect Fortune Stones by participating in various in-game activities. These stones unlock several cool rewards, including weapon chests and rare items, so it’s worth jumping in while the event lasts.

Players can earn Fortune Stones through Co-op Dungeons, Dynamic Events, Field Bosses, Amitoi Expeditions, and more. As you hit certain milestones, you’ll get guaranteed rewards like the Growth Bundle, Zenus Weapon Selection Chest, and even the coveted Black Anvil Weapon. What’s neat is that the event also rewards the community collectively — once enough players reach specific thresholds, everyone with at least one Fortune Stone scores bonus loot such as the Fire Crown. Event Rewards Breakdown

  • Growth Bundle: 50x Weapon Growthstones, 50x Armor Growthstones, 50x Accessory Growthstones, 50x Precious Skill Growth Books, 50x Precious Rune Chance Chests, 50x Rare Artifact Chance Chests, 50x 100,000 Weapon Mastery Seals, and 5x Precious Chaos Rune Chance Chests. Guaranteed at 750 Fortune Stones.
  • Zenus Weapon Selection Chest: Guaranteed at 1000 Fortune Stones, includes 5x Precious Growth Fruit Bundle (200% Weapon Mastery and Sollant buff for 1 hour). Guaranteed again at 1750 Fortune Stones.
  • Trait Resonance Stones x400: 50 randomly chosen players who reach 5000 Fortune Stones get them; if 50 or fewer reach it, it’s guaranteed. If 2000 players hit the milestone, all with Fortune Stones get 20 Trait Resonance Stones.
  • Non-Archboss Weapon Selection Chest: 50 randomly chosen at 8000 Fortune Stones, guaranteed if fewer than 50 players reach it. If 1500 players reach the milestone, all with Fortune Stones receive the Wave emote.
  • Nebula Boss Accessory Selection Chest: 50 randomly chosen at 9000 Fortune Stones, guaranteed if 50 or fewer reach it. If 1000 players reach it, everyone with Fortune Stones gets the Free-Spirited Gneiss.
  • Black Anvil Weapon: 25 randomly chosen at 10,000 Fortune Stones, guaranteed if fewer than 25 players reach it. If 500 players reach the milestone, all with Fortune Stones receive 15 Obsidian Fragments.
  • Golden Archboss Weapon Selection Chest: 10 randomly chosen at 12,000 Fortune Stones, guaranteed if 10 or fewer reach it. If 100 players reach the milestone, all with Fortune Stones receive the Fire Crown.

How to Earn Fortune Stones

Each activity offers different amounts of Fortune Stones:

  • Resistance Contracts: 3 Stones
  • Co-Op Dungeons: 1-Star: 5, 2-Star: 10, 3-Star and 4-Star: 20 Stones
  • Dynamic Events: 10 Stones
  • Field Bosses: Participation: 7, Field Boss Dominion Victory: 12, Field Boss Guild Victory: 12 Stones
  • Amitoi Expeditions: 2 Stones
  • Event Fishing: 1 Stone (35% chance)
  • Sollant spent: 80 Stones for every 5 million Sollant spent (only from non-NPC purchases)

Remember, no purchase is necessary to participate. The event is open to players 18 and older, except those in Poland and the Netherlands. Rewards can’t be swapped or cashed out, and Amazon Games reserves the right to change or cancel the event if needed.
